Update script for static building purpose.
PLEASE update your script. You only have to update the script (no compilation needed) and verify that your easyChams program points to this updated script.
This commit is contained in:
parent
c34902020c
commit
dfbea2a6b2
|
@ -101,7 +101,7 @@ compile() {
|
||||||
fi
|
fi
|
||||||
echo "#### Now compiling $TOOL ####"
|
echo "#### Now compiling $TOOL ####"
|
||||||
echo ""
|
echo ""
|
||||||
cmake -D "CMAKE_BUILD_TYPE:STRING=$MODE" -D "BUILD_DOC:STRING=$DOC" -D "BUILD_STATIC:STRING=$STATIC" $SOURCE/$TOOL
|
cmake -D "CMAKE_BUILD_TYPE:STRING=$MODE" -D "BUILD_DOC:STRING=$DOC" -D "BUILD_SHARED_LIBS:STRING=$SHARED" $SOURCE/$TOOL
|
||||||
make "DESTDIR=$INSTALL" -j2 install
|
make "DESTDIR=$INSTALL" -j2 install
|
||||||
if [ $? -ne 0 ]
|
if [ $? -ne 0 ]
|
||||||
then
|
then
|
||||||
|
@ -118,7 +118,7 @@ TOOLS=""
|
||||||
OSTYPE=""
|
OSTYPE=""
|
||||||
MODE=""
|
MODE=""
|
||||||
LIBMODE="Shared"
|
LIBMODE="Shared"
|
||||||
STATIC="OFF"
|
SHARED="ON"
|
||||||
DOC="OFF"
|
DOC="OFF"
|
||||||
SVNUP=0
|
SVNUP=0
|
||||||
CLEAN=0
|
CLEAN=0
|
||||||
|
@ -136,7 +136,7 @@ do
|
||||||
t) TOOL=${OPTARG}
|
t) TOOL=${OPTARG}
|
||||||
TOOLS="$TOOLS $TOOL";;
|
TOOLS="$TOOLS $TOOL";;
|
||||||
m) MODE=${OPTARG};;
|
m) MODE=${OPTARG};;
|
||||||
s) STATIC="ON"
|
s) SHARED="OFF"
|
||||||
LIBMODE="Static";;
|
LIBMODE="Static";;
|
||||||
d) DOC="ON";;
|
d) DOC="ON";;
|
||||||
u) SVNUP=1;;
|
u) SVNUP=1;;
|
||||||
|
|
Loading…
Reference in New Issue